Key Responsibilities:

The Quality Inspector - Welding is responsible for inspecting welded components throughout the manufacturing process to ensure compliance with customer quality standards. This position focuses on identifying weld defects, performing cut & etch testing on welds will be a major responsibility, documenting inspection findings, collecting quality data, working with production teams to reduce rework and improve welding processes.

The Quality Inspector - Welding will inspect robotic and manually repaired welds, determine whether welds meet customer requirements, and communicate findings to production, quality, and engineering teams.

Essential Job Functions:

  • Perform visual inspections of robotic and manually repaired welds.
  • Identify weld defects including porosity, lack of fill, undercut, missed welds, burn-through, and other common welding discontinuities.
  • Evaluate welds against customer specifications and acceptance criteria.
  • Mark weld locations requiring repair or rework.
  • Verify repaired welds meet quality standards before release.
  • Collect and document weld defect data to identify trends and recurring quality issues.
  • Communicate inspection findings with welders, supervisors, engineers, and quality personnel.
  • Assist in root cause investigations and continuous improvement initiatives to reduce weld defects and rework.
  • Maintain accurate inspection records and quality documentation.
